Om A Million Aunties

An emotional, tender and funny novel from award-winning author Alecia McKenzie that asks, what does family mean to you?Seeking solitude after a personal tragedy upends his world, artist Chris travels to his mother's homeland, Jamaica, in a bid to find peace. He expects to spend his time painting in solitude, coming to terms with his loss and the fractured relationship with his father. Instead, he discovers a new extended and complicated 'family' with their own startling stories. Can they help him to become whole again? Told from different points of view, A Million Aunties is a compelling and deeply relatable novel about friendship, community, chosen family and healing after trauma.'Have you ever not wanted a book to end?
